Unfortunately I'm not getting my Unifi AP Pro to power up via PoE. Originally I thought it was the AP to blame, so I purchased a second to try, but it has the same behavior of the first - no indication of any power when plugged in via ethernet only. Powers up if I use the PoE injector.
Nothing obviously bad in the logs on the S2500. The web GUI shows PoE is enabled on the ports I'm plugging in. I updated the port profiles to only use PoE on 4 ports in case there was some power limitation issues. I also ran some diagnostic commands and nothing is looking out of the ordinary from what I can tell (output included at end of post).
The only lead I have is when I switch the LED mode to PoE the LEDs on the ports that have PoE enabled are blinking. According to the manual (https://support.hpe.com/hpesc/public/docDisplay?docLocale=en_US&docId=c05315600) that means " Power enabled, but power denied due to unavailability." Searching the internet for that hasn't brought up anything more detailed about that state though, so I don't know if that indicates something is actually wrong or it just means the switch doesn't see a device that is available to power on that port.
Any help or ideas would be greatly appreciated! I'm unsure if I should return the hardware to the seller at this point or if I am missing something and just need to change a setting somewhere. I did a factory reset and installed the latest firmware as soon as I got the switch. I also booted into the other partition with an older firmware version to see if that helped, but no difference.
